在数控编程中,G92指令用于执行螺纹加工,包括螺纹的退尾过程。退尾是螺纹加工的最后一步,用于确保刀具在退出螺纹时不会与工件表面发生碰撞。以下是使用G92指令进行螺纹退尾编程的基本步骤和格式:
G92螺纹退尾编程格式
```
G92 X Z F J K
```
`X`:螺纹退尾在X轴上的距离,单位是毫米(mm)。
`Z`:螺纹退尾在Z轴上的距离,单位是毫米(mm)。
`F`:螺纹的导程,单位是毫米每分钟(mm/min)。
`J`:X方向的退尾值,表示在螺纹切削终点沿X轴退刀的距离。
`K`:Z方向的退尾值,表示在螺纹切削终点沿Z轴退刀的距离。
注意事项
退尾路径应选择一条安全且顺畅的路径,以确保刀具与工件之间的安全间隙。
退尾距离应足够长,以确保刀具离开工件后不会再次接触到其表面。
退尾方向应选择刀具离开工件后不会碰撞到其他部件或者工件夹持装置的方向。
示例
```
G92 X29.5 Z-30 F1.5 J2 K2
```
这个例子中,外螺纹的退尾在X轴上退出29.5mm,在Z轴上退出30mm,导程为1.5mm/min,X方向退尾2mm,Z方向退尾2mm。
升降速调整
在螺纹加工的起点和终点,可能需要提前或退后2到5mm,以适应刀具的升降速。这可以通过调整导程(`F`值)来实现,例如,如果导程设置为`F10`,则表示导程为10mm/min。
参数调整
如果需要调整退尾量,可以通过修改程序中的参数来实现。例如,可以通过运行G76螺纹程序来调整退尾量。
请根据具体的加工要求和机床功能来调整这些参数,以确保螺纹退尾过程顺利进行且安全。